1. Ask a mutual Friend

One of the biggest concerns when dating a friend is to lose the current friendship, in case things should go bad. One good advice here is to approach a mutual friend; she or he can usually confidently speak as to the current situation as she or he knows the both of you. This approach can help to overcome some concerns as to potentially losing or damaging the friend-zone!

By asking one of your mutual friends about him, you get one step closer to finding out his intentions, if he has any. Ask direct questions, and leave no stone un-turned. Did he talk about you? If so, what did he say? What is his type? What does he think about you?

Just make sure to ask a trustworthy friend who can keep a secret until you are ready to take the next step. You want to avoid an embarrassing situation, in which a friend decides to talk, and consequently ruins your plans.

7. How to ask a Friend out for Coffee

Let’s look at one very specific way of asking a friend out, that is asking him out for a coffee. Why for a coffee? Because asking someone of for a cup of coffee is pretty much the most casual way you can put the idea of getting together.

Further, ‘casual’ is exactly what you want to sound and appear, when asking a friend out, as this reduces the risk of ruining any friendship the two of you currently have.

  • Do not ‘Go’ for a Coffee, ‘Grab’ a Coffee, instead!

Why? Because the word ‘grab’ makes the invitation sound very casual and informal. Not only does this make the person you invite feel more comfortable to either accept or possibly  deny the invite, but it also makes you look very relaxed and casual about the potential get-together.

And that is exactly how you want to appear in case the person you ask out ends up turning your invite down.

  • Use the Word to be “up for” a Cup of Coffee

Instead of asking him to ‘grab’ a cup of coffee, you can also use the term to be ‘up for’ a cup of coffee. Here again, to be ‘up for’ sounds very casual and avoids any potential uncomfortable situation.

  • Ask him out in Person, not via Phone or Text!

By the way, the best way to ask your friend out is in person, instead of over the phone or via text. That allows sounding even more casual, as you can tie in the conversation about ‘grabbing’ a cup of coffee with any other conversation you are already having.

Moreover, it gives you the opportunity to physically appear self-secure and open, by e.g. looking in his eyes and smiling.

On the other hand, when asking your friend out over the phone or via text message, the other person might wonder how exactly you meant this invite – as a friendship invite or as something that might lead to more.
